The Preston Cross Hotel is a fine country house hotel set in 4 acres of beautiful wooded grounds. From the moment you arrive, you are truly welcome at the Preston Cross Hotel. Our aim is to make your stay as enjoyable as possible whether you are looking for a relaxing vacation, are on business in the area or attending a function, the Preston Cross Hotel, set in its own beautiful grounds, is the ideal place to stay. You may wish to relax with a drink in our lounge bar before dining in our elegant Adam Room restaurant, where there is always a wide choice of dishes with an English and European theme. This fine Victorian country house was converted to a private hotel in the mid 1960s. It is an ideal countryside base for visiting many local attractions. The leisure facilities available at the hotel include squash courts, all-weather tennis courts, a putting green and croquet lawn. It is situated just 24 miles from Central London and conveniently placed between Heathrow and Gatwick Airports, close to Exit 9 of the M25 freeway. The hotel also offers a large conference suite with its own entrance from a spacious parking lot, which is suitable for a wide range of meetings, including car launches. The location, the size of the room The lack of welcome, The general attitude of the staff - moral is obviously very low. The management treat the staff as 3rd rate citizens. The standard of fixture and fittings throughout was very old fashioned, worn out and in need of renovation. Attention to detail was zilch, ashtrays not emptied, door handles dirty, curtains coming off rails etc. We had the Honeymoon suite - the bed was a 4'6" four poster that was in a very sad condition with a very hard matrress . There was no TV signal in the room and because it was a weekend, they were unable to fix it - it just happened to be Man Utd Vs Chelsea match that we both wanted to watch! The smoking area downstairs was outside our bedroom window so the room contstantly smelt of cigarettes. The bathroom plumbing was powered by electric pumps and macerators so everytime you washed your hands or flushed the loo it sounded as if Concord was taking off! I made the bad decision to invite two sisters for a meal in the restaurant the first evening. Needless to say most of the food went back to the kitchen. All in all not a good place to stay especially as we booked for two nights and paid £250 for the pleasure!
